Invitation to Participate in Research on Therapists Living with Fluctuating Chronic Illness
I am conducting a qualitative MA research study at Regent’s University London, exploring the experiences of practising psychotherapy or counselling while living with a fluctuating physical chronic illness.
Ethical approval has been granted.
My study aims to understand how such conditions shape clinical work, professional identity, uncertainty, ethical considerations and future outlook. This is an area that remains under researched within the profession, despite being highly relevant to many of us.
I am seeking UKCP/BACP registered therapists or trainees who:
• live with a fluctuating physical chronic illness
• are currently seeing clients, or have at least 1 year of previous client experience
• are willing to take part in a 60-90 minute remote interview (Microsoft Teams)
• feel comfortable reflecting on their lived experience
Participation is voluntary, confidential and fully anonymised. Participants may pause, stop or withdraw at any stage, including up to two weeks after the interview.
